Abstract
⺠Seismic wave amplification in the Tunis basin is strong. ⺠The Boundary Element Method quantifies the parameter sensitivity of the amplification process. ⺠Maximum amplification level and related frequencies well retrieved by BEM simulations. ⺠Overall maximum amplification has to be considered to avoid the sensitivity of the location of maximum amplification in space. ⺠Influence of the wave-field incidence and material damping is also shown.
